Nuclear Rocket Engines! How They Could Reach Mars Faster
Traveling to Mars with today's rockets could take more than six months. But a new generation of nuclear rocket engines could dramatically shorten that journey, opening the door to faster, safer, and more ambitious missions across the Solar System. In this video, we explore how nuclear rocket engines work and why they could reach Mars much faster than conventional chemical rockets. Discover how a nuclear reactor heats hydrogen propellant to extreme temperatures, producing far greater efficiency and higher speeds than traditional rocket engines. We'll also explain the science behind Nuclear Thermal Propulsion (NTP) and Nuclear Electric Propulsion (NEP), and why space agencies continue investing in these revolutionary technologies. We'll take a closer look at the reactor core, hydrogen fuel system, propulsion cycle, engine performance, radiation shielding, and the engineering challenges of operating a nuclear reactor in space. From the historic NERVA program to future Mars missions, this is a fascinating look at one of the most promising technologies for deep-space exploration.
